teratail header banner
teratail header banner
質問するログイン新規登録

質問編集履歴

2

やってみたことを追加しました

2019/11/07 01:43

投稿

kentooooo
kentooooo

スコア18

title CHANGED
File without changes
body CHANGED
@@ -22,7 +22,26 @@
22
22
  この中のうち、名前、email、passwordはテーブルA、自己紹介は別テーブルBに挿入する(更新する)
23
23
  という方法はあるのでしょうか?
24
24
 
25
+ ### やってみたこと
26
+ まず、ユーザー登録にて試してみようと思い、make:authを使用して
27
+ 名前、email、passwardはすでにcreateしました
28
+ これに自己紹介文を追加しようとおもったのですが、
29
+ ```laravel
30
+ public function update(Request $request, User $user)
31
+ {
32
+ $user->name = $request->name;
33
+ $user->email = $request->email;
34
+ $user->password = $request->password;
35
+      $user->introduction = $request->introduction;
36
+ $user->save();
37
+ return redirect('home');
38
+ }
39
+ ```
25
40
 
41
+ とすると、usersテーブルにintroductionカラムがあると挿入されるのはわかるのですが
42
+ 例えばintroductionテーブルを作成し、そこに挿入する、というやり方がよくわかりません。
43
+ ご教授いただけるとありがたいです。
44
+
26
45
  ### 補足情報(FW/ツールのバージョンなど)
27
46
 
28
47
  FW:laravel5.6

1

誤字修正しました

2019/11/07 01:43

投稿

kentooooo
kentooooo

スコア18

title CHANGED
File without changes
body CHANGED
@@ -19,7 +19,7 @@
19
19
  のような簡単な画面です。
20
20
 
21
21
  laravelのリソースコントローラを使用し、キャラクタープロフィール登録及び編集機能を作っているのですが
22
- この中のうち、名前、email、passwordはあるテーブルA、自己紹介はあるテーブルBに挿入する(更新する)
22
+ この中のうち、名前、email、passwordはテーブルA、自己紹介はテーブルBに挿入する(更新する)
23
23
  という方法はあるのでしょうか?
24
24
 
25
25